A steeple was built atop the First Presbyterian Church in Babylon Village in 1871, but 153 years later, something is looking a little off.
There were several fierce storms that passed through this South Shore community over the winter - and one of them caused the steeple to lean.
It is now tilted 15 degrees.
The church says the structure will be fixed, but the work will take several months.
They are hoping it is complete in July.
